WebUsing the HMRC calculator. Choose fuel type ‘F’ for diesel cars that meet the Euro 6d standard (also known as Real Driving Emissions 2). Choose type ‘D’ for other diesel cars. Choose type ‘A’ for all other cars. For electric cars and other cars with CO2 emissions of 75 grams per kilometre or less, answer ‘no’ to the question ... WebYou need to tell HMRC about employees’ company cars, vans or other vehicles by filling in form P46 (Car) To send form P46 (Car), you can: use HMRC’s PAYE Onlineservice for employers use commercial payroll software use HMRC’s Basic PAYE Tools download and fill in a paper version(you can’t use this to tell HMRC about replacement cars)
